Summary
The American Consumer Tariff Rebate Act would give a direct payment to eligible individual tax returns, excluding those with adjusted gross income over $400,000. Payments are calculated to total $231.35 billion and are larger for households filing jointly or as head of household. An additional $125 per qualifying child is paid, funded by the savings from excluding high‑income filers.
